@taab84: My tutorial was mostly based on Rails 4.x. Let me try with Rails 5
I guess rake command is no longer working in Rails 5.x version. Let try rails command
Chụp lỗi ở đây là gì bạn ?
Ý bạn là chụp màn hình à ? ==> unstable vì process chạy không có UI
Tuy nhiên bạn có thể public 1 result test report khi build xong , bạn có thể google để tìm một vài plugin jenkins về Selenium.
Bài viết này mình chỉ dừng lại ở việc hướng dẫn xây dựng hệ thống. Việc implement và vận hành cần phải tìm hiểu nhiều hơn để chọn lựa solution tốt nhất.
Thân.
i appreciate you tutorial and tried your method but i'm stucked at the migration when i tried rake --tasks command, i don't know what i've done wrong, is that because rails 5 deprecated rake command? (i also tried rails instead of rake the first time), will you make an update for Rails 5?
Thấy bên đó, họ có cập nhật lại nguồn bài viết rồi kìa "Nguồn: Viblo" ở cuối mỗi bài viết. Dù gì thì họ cũng chỉ tổng hợp bài viết từ các site và chia sẽ thêm kiến thức cho mọi người cùng tham khảo thôi. Thấy bên đó cũng có nhiều ebook hay, nhiều tool và source code hay tổng hợp từ trang github , mà họ chia sẽ miễn phí nữa. mục đích phi lợi nhuận.
Em thấy nhiều bạn fresher cứ cái nào mới nhất xịn nhất là học dùng. Đặc biệt làm outsource thì thời gian làm 1 thứ chuyên sâu không nhiều.
Xong rồi dùng framework rồi mắc lỗi mà bê nguyên cái thông báo lỗi lên google lý do thì là vì không hiểu framework nó hoạt động thế nào :v
Kinh nghiệm của anh rất đáng giá (like)
Bạn nên đọc lại kiến thức về concurrent trong java, một người bạn của mình có hỏi mình về synchronized và đưa cái link này, bạn viết thế này thì quá là nguy hiểm khi ko hiểu bản chất của vấn đề. Phần 2 bạn nói như vậy là sai, bản chất khi hàm được thực thi nó cũng giống như 1 biến được lưu trong memory, bạn synchronized hàm thì chỉ có tác dụng cho phép 1 thread sử dụng. Thread đó sẽ copy value của i và j lên memory của processor, thread 2 vẫn gọi hàm 2 và lấy value của i và j bình thường. Tuy nhiên ở đây có 2 hàm thì việc synchronized hàm 1 ko hề lock i và j. Kiểm tra lại nhé, hy vọng bạn có nhiều bài hữu ích hơn
Mong bạn giúp đỡ 1 chút về config webpack-dev-server
Source mình https://www.dropbox.com/s/uizyvzw7qpsf68o/React-13-Start.zip?dl=0
Vấn đề của của mình là
1- Src là nơi làm việc build ra thư mục dist
2- Có thể chạy file server.js (express) để run 1 server nhỏ xử lý vấn đề của react-router (không phải dùng hashRouter nữa)
3- Bị 1 vấn đề là khi lưu sửa file file .jsx thì nó reload page bình thường. Nhưng khi import file .scss vào file .jsx khi lưu nó vẫn bundle ra được nhưng lại không reload page như khi sửa file .jsx
Bạn có thể giúp mình xử lý qua cái source này được khong, chân thành cảm ơn bạn ^^ !!
DISCUSSIONS
Chào bạn. Bạn có thể dùng plugin có trên jenkins wiki: https://wiki.jenkins-ci.org/display/JENKINS/Seleniumhq+Plugin https://wiki.jenkins-ci.org/display/JENKINS/Selenium+Plugin https://wiki.jenkins-ci.org/display/JENKINS/UI+Test+Capture+Plugin
@taab84: My tutorial was mostly based on Rails 4.x. Let me try with Rails 5 I guess rake command is no longer working in Rails 5.x version. Let try
rails
commandChụp lỗi ở đây là gì bạn ? Ý bạn là chụp màn hình à ? ==> unstable vì process chạy không có UI Tuy nhiên bạn có thể public 1 result test report khi build xong , bạn có thể google để tìm một vài plugin jenkins về Selenium.
Bài viết này mình chỉ dừng lại ở việc hướng dẫn xây dựng hệ thống. Việc implement và vận hành cần phải tìm hiểu nhiều hơn để chọn lựa solution tốt nhất. Thân.
i appreciate you tutorial and tried your method but i'm stucked at the migration when i tried rake --tasks command, i don't know what i've done wrong, is that because rails 5 deprecated rake command? (i also tried rails instead of rake the first time), will you make an update for Rails 5?
Does it support Android 6.0 and lower version?
@TruongLocBinh (?)
Bài viết rất bổ ích. Cám ơn tác giả.
Vậy
Thanks comment góp ý của Thắng, mình sẽ update lại
index
sau (y)Mình sẽ ra mắt trong thời gian tới bạn ạ
=)) rảnh quá thì bot cho thêm chục vote nữa đê =))
Thấy bên đó, họ có cập nhật lại nguồn bài viết rồi kìa "Nguồn: Viblo" ở cuối mỗi bài viết. Dù gì thì họ cũng chỉ tổng hợp bài viết từ các site và chia sẽ thêm kiến thức cho mọi người cùng tham khảo thôi. Thấy bên đó cũng có nhiều ebook hay, nhiều tool và source code hay tổng hợp từ trang github , mà họ chia sẽ miễn phí nữa. mục đích phi lợi nhuận.
bài viết rất chi tiết thanks chủ thớt
up cho cái cho sướng =))
Ngưỡng mộ anh ghê
Em thấy nhiều bạn fresher cứ cái nào mới nhất xịn nhất là học dùng. Đặc biệt làm outsource thì thời gian làm 1 thứ chuyên sâu không nhiều. Xong rồi dùng framework rồi mắc lỗi mà bê nguyên cái thông báo lỗi lên google lý do thì là vì không hiểu framework nó hoạt động thế nào :v Kinh nghiệm của anh rất đáng giá (like)
Bạn nên đọc lại kiến thức về concurrent trong java, một người bạn của mình có hỏi mình về synchronized và đưa cái link này, bạn viết thế này thì quá là nguy hiểm khi ko hiểu bản chất của vấn đề. Phần 2 bạn nói như vậy là sai, bản chất khi hàm được thực thi nó cũng giống như 1 biến được lưu trong memory, bạn synchronized hàm thì chỉ có tác dụng cho phép 1 thread sử dụng. Thread đó sẽ copy value của i và j lên memory của processor, thread 2 vẫn gọi hàm 2 và lấy value của i và j bình thường. Tuy nhiên ở đây có 2 hàm thì việc synchronized hàm 1 ko hề lock i và j. Kiểm tra lại nhé, hy vọng bạn có nhiều bài hữu ích hơn
Bài này hữu ích, hay. Thank you.
Mong bạn giúp đỡ 1 chút về config webpack-dev-server
Source mình https://www.dropbox.com/s/uizyvzw7qpsf68o/React-13-Start.zip?dl=0 Vấn đề của của mình là 1- Src là nơi làm việc build ra thư mục dist 2- Có thể chạy file server.js (express) để run 1 server nhỏ xử lý vấn đề của react-router (không phải dùng hashRouter nữa) 3- Bị 1 vấn đề là khi lưu sửa file file .jsx thì nó reload page bình thường. Nhưng khi import file .scss vào file .jsx khi lưu nó vẫn bundle ra được nhưng lại không reload page như khi sửa file .jsx
Bạn có thể giúp mình xử lý qua cái source này được khong, chân thành cảm ơn bạn ^^ !!